‘Music, Politics and Representation: London 1800-2012, King’s College, London International Summer School, July 4th-22nd, 2011.

This three week course, part of the now well-established Summer school at King’s College, London, is suitable for music undergraduates in the early part of their degrees. It offers an excellent opportunity to learn about and experience the cultural life of one of the world’s major cities. The course consists of a series of lectures, workshops and concert trips. There is an assessment element containing an essay, presentation and concert diary. The deadline for submitting applications is May 31st.
